What Reatta Ridge Owners's governing documents say
These are two amendments (First and Second) to the Bylaws of the Reatta Ridge Owners Association, a Texas property owners association (likely a standard single-family HOA) located in Justin, TX. They are partial documents updating specific governance and administrative procedures, not a complete set of community rules. Readers should consult the full Declaration and Bylaws for comprehensive rules.
- Board of Directors: Board size increased from 3 to 5 directors. Directors serve two-year staggered terms (three elected in even years, two in odd years). Directors may be removed by majority vote for missing 3+ meetings in 12 months. Felons or those convicted of crimes involving moral turpitude are immediately ineligible and removed.
- Meetings & Voting: Board meeting agendas must be posted on the association website and emailed to members who register their email at least 72 hours in advance. Members may vote by absentee or electronic ballot on specified actions, but an in-person vote at a meeting overrides an absentee ballot on amended motions. If the board fails to call an annual meeting, three or more owners may form an election committee.
- Assessments & Payment Plans: Annual assessments are due January 1st. Members may pay over a three-month period ending March 31st without penalty. Late fees: $10/month for unpaid regular assessments (subject to board adjustment). Interest up to 18% per annum (or 10% if board fails to set rate). For delinquent amounts, the association must offer an alternative payment plan of at least 3 months and up to 18 months, with no accrual of additional penalties. Priority of payments: delinquent assessments first, then current assessments, attorney fees, fines, etc. No plan required for owners who defaulted on a previous plan within the prior two years.
- Records & Resale Certificates: Books and records are available for inspection and copying upon written request, with costs charged per a prescribed policy. The association must provide a resale certificate within 10 business days of a written request, containing detailed information (assessments, budgets, pending lawsuits, insurance, etc.). Governing documents are available on the association website.
- Document Retention: The association adopted a document retention policy effective January 1, 2012, requiring permanent retention of formation documents and covenants; financial records and minutes retained for 7 years; owner account records for 5 years; contracts of one year or more for 4 years after expiration.
- What this document doesn't cover: These amendments do not contain the original Declaration of Covenants, Conditions and Restrictions, complete Bylaws, or rules regarding architectural control, use restrictions, pet policies, leasing, parking, or any other typical HOA restrictions. They also do not specify the amount of annual assessments, only how they are due and collected.
Key facts from Reatta Ridge Owners's documents
- Community type
- Texas Property Owners Association ("a Texas Property Owners Association")
- Legal name
- Reatta Ridge Owners Association
- Governing law
- Texas Business Organizations Code (BOC) and Texas Property Code (WHEREAS references to BOC; Second Amendm)
- Assessments & dues
- Any changes in the regular assessment are determined annually at the November annual meeting. (Article 7.6.1)
- Collections & liens
- Failure to pay assessments could result in enforcement of the Association's lien on the property and foreclosure. The governing documents allow foreclosure of the Association's lien for failure to pay assessments. (Article 7.6.4; Article 8.2(p))
- Voting & meetings
- Directors are elected by members. Members may vote in person, by proxy, or via absentee/electronic ballot. Absentee ballot must include list of actions, instructions, and a statement that voting absentee forgoes floor amendments. Electronic (Article 2.3; Article 4.14, 4.14.1, 4.14.)
- Amendments
- Amendments are approved by members representing a majority of the votes present (in person and by proxy) at a meeting where a quorum is present, as per Article 10 of the Bylaws. (WHEREAS clauses)
